Cause . . . : Job
328503/QSPLJOB/PRTES7170W completed on
07/03/24 at 21:08:26. The processing
unit time used is
0.029 seconds. The maximum temporary
memory used was 9 megabytes. The
job closing code is 20. The job is
finished after 1 steps
routing with secondary closing code
0. Closing codes
of the work and the related meanings
are as follows: 0 - The work was
completed normally. 10 - The job was
completed properly
normal during a controlled shutdown
of the system or subsystem. 20
- The job has exceeded the exit
severity (ENDSEV job attribute). 30
- The job ended abnormally. 40 - The
work finished before
become active. 50 - The job ended
while it was active. 60 - The
subsystem crashed while the job was
active. 70
- The system crashed while the job
was active. 80
- The job is finished (ENDJOBABN
command). 90 - The closing of the work is
was forced after the time limit
expired (ENDJOBABN command).
